Munich, March 5, 2013 – Clariant, a world leader in specialty chemicals, will present its efficiency-driving catalysts for synthesis gas processes and the production of major base chemicals at the leading international technical conference Nitrogen + Syngas 2013.

Delegates representing manufacturers, licensors and service providers from the Ammonia and SynGas industries will hear the latest on ReforMax®, ShiftMax®, and AmoMax® catalysts from Clariant. These high performance catalysts are designed to support the efficient use of raw materials and energy in the production of industrial chemicals such as ammonia, methanol, hydrogen, and alternative fuels.

Clariant’s presentation will discuss the basic principles in catalytic reactor operation that enable full utilization and maximum efficiency in ammonia plant operations, including performance data from commercial units. The paper entitled “Back-to-Basics: Maximizing plant performance through a better understanding of the basics in catalytic reactor operation and problem avoidance” will be presented on Friday, March 8, 2013. Featured catalysts will include Clariant’s high activity ReforMax and ShiftMax catalysts, which are technology leaders in the industry.

“Progress in synthesis gas processes is being largely driven by the demand from emerging markets, such as China,” comments Taylor Archer, Head of Global Product Management & Sales Ammonia at Clariant. “With our innovative portfolio of catalysts and on-going commitment to create value for our customers’ operations, Clariant will continue to support the increasing emphasis on sustainability in industrial processes.”
